Capital Legal Services Advises on Supermarket Transaction in Russia
Capital Legal Services has advised Leroy Merlin on its RUB 12 billion acquisition of 12 out of the 14 K-Rauta stores owned by Finland's Kesko, with the latter discontinuing its operations in Russia. Baker McKenzie reportedly has advised Kesko on the sale.

The ownership of the properties will transfer to Leroy Merlin in the first quarter of 2018, at which time the operations of the two remaining K-Rauta properties in the Moscow region not included in the transaction will be discontinued. The surviving shopping locations will become Leroy Merlin hypermarkets.
The Capital Legal Services team was headed by Partner Elena Stepanova and included Senior Associate Olga Sofinskaya and Associates Natalia Gegechkori and Galina Zolotukhina. English law support was provided by Of Counsel Kyle Davis.
